On 28.02.2008, at 06:00, Xavier Destombes wrote:

-It won't turn on using Monitor
-If I turn it on using the CLI with the same parameters as Monitor, it would start, no complain in the log, nothing special except it will die within minutes (or even seconds), without errors...

Check the permissions (ownership). Try starting the app as the appserver user from the command line.
